x86/build: Don't use $(LINUXINCLUDE) twice

The make variable KBUILD_CFLAGS contains $(LINUXINCLUDE). But the build
already picks up $(LINUXINCLUDE) from scripts/Makefile.lib. The net effect
is that the (long) list of include directories is used twice.

This is harmless but pointless. So stop using $(LINUXINCLUDE) twice.
